Step 1: Understanding 21 CFR Part 11 Compliance Requirements

21 CFR Part 11 outlines the FDA’s guidelines regarding electronic records and electronic signatures. The primary aim of these provisions is to ensure that electronic records are trustworthy, reliable, and equivalent to traditional paper-based records. It is critical to familiarize yourself with the key components of 21 CFR Part 11 compliance as they guide the development of eSource systems.

Key Components

  • Authentication: Implement robust systems for user identification and authentication to limit access to authorized personnel only.
  • Audit Trails: Systems must generate secure, computer-generated, time-stamped audit trails that allow for the reconstruction of the record’s integrity.
  • Record Integrity: Ensure records
are protected from unauthorized alterations and deletions by using features such as version control.
  • Electronic Signatures: Must be unique to the individual and linked to their identity, ensuring that they are securely maintained and unlikely to be misused.
  • Before drafting your SOP templates, establish an understanding of these baseline requirements, as they will drive the content and structure of your documentation. This foundational step serves not only compliance purposes but also instills confidence among stakeholders regarding data reliability and integrity.

    Step 2: Establishing the Framework for Your eSource SOP Pack

    Having understood the essential compliance metrics, you now need to design your eSource SOP framework. This involves identifying the various components of your eSource system that require structured SOPs. An effective eSource SOP Pack typically includes:

    • Data Collection Procedures
    • System Access and Management
    • Data Management and Processing Activities
    • Security and Risk Management Protocols
    • Training and User Education Resources

    Each of these components should correlate back to 21 CFR Part 11 requirements. Create a dedicated document for every element identified, ensuring each SOP is tailored to outline specific ethical, operational, and regulatory principles.

    Documenting Procedures

    For each SOP, document the following sections:

    • Purpose: Explain the rationale behind the SOP, linking it to compliance and operation efficiency.
    • Scope: Define the processes and systems this SOP covers, identifying applicable personnel.
    • Responsibility: Outline who is responsible for implementing and supervising each procedure.
    • Procedure: Provide concise steps that describe how to perform the actions outlined in the SOP.
    • References: Include references to relevant guidelines such as those from the FDA, ICH, or other regulatory bodies.

    This systematic documentation approach will not only assure compliance but aid in the training of staff and the accessibility of information during audits.

    Step 3: Developing the eSource Templates

    With the framework in place, develop the necessary eSource templates. These templates should serve as practical tools for data capture, management, and reporting within your clinical studies, while ensuring adherence to 21 CFR Part 11 compliance services.

    Template Design Considerations

    • Intuitive User Interface: Templates must be user-friendly to minimize data entry errors.
    • Data Validation: Implement built-in validation checks for critical data fields to ensure correctness and completeness at the point of capture.
    • Compliance Integration: Ensure the structure and content of the templates are aligned with regulatory requirements, including features such as mandatory fields and electronic signature options.

    Common eSource templates to develop include:

    • Data Entry Forms
    • Electronic Case Report Forms (eCRFs)
    • Patient Diaries
    • Protocol Deviation Logs

    Evaluate existing tools and software solutions that support electronic data capture and can be customized to your organization’s needs. Aim to have these templates approved by all relevant stakeholders before implementation.

    Step 4: Implementing User Training and Standardization

    Once your eSource SOP Pack and templates are ready, the next phase involves training users. Proper training ensures that staff members understand both the technological platform and the regulatory obligations tied to data management and recording.

    Training Delivery Methods

    • In-person Workshops: Engage users with hands-on training, allowing them to practice using the eSource system.
    • Online Training Modules: Utilize eLearning platforms to provide training that can be accessed at a user’s convenience.
    • Documentation: Supply users with comprehensive guides and reference materials that they can consult when needed.

    Training should cover aspects of 21 CFR Part 11 compliance and the importance of data accuracy and security. Include sessions focused on specific roles, ensuring that employees know their responsibilities concerning compliance duties.

    Step 5: Validating the eSource System

    Validation is a pivotal step and demonstrates that your eSource system consistently produces valid and reliable results under expected operational conditions. This is a key requirement under 21 CFR Part 11. The validation process should cover both hardware and software components of the eSource system.

    Validation Protocols

    To validate your eSource system, establish a validation protocol that includes:

    • Install Qualification (IQ): Verify that the system is correctly installed according to operational requirements and specifications.
    • Operational Qualification (OQ): Check that the system operates as intended under a range of conditions.
    • Performance Qualification (PQ): Confirm that the system performs as expected during actual use.

    Maintain records of the validation process, including test results, corrective actions, and personnel involved. Documentation authenticity is paramount, as this serves as evidence of the system’s compliance during inspections.

    Step 6: Establishing an Audit Trail and Ongoing Monitoring

    Compliance with 21 CFR Part 11 mandates the existence of secure, time-stamped audit trails that are reviewed regularly. Establish an auditing process to monitor electronic data, ensuring integrity and compliance are continuously upheld.

    Implementing Audit Trails

    • System Logs: Ensure that all qualifiers—log-ins, access times, and data modifications—are recorded and maintained in secure logs.
    • Review Protocol: Develop a protocol for regular review of logs, including frequency and responsible personnel.
    • Incident Reporting: Create a mechanism for reporting and addressing discrepancies identified through audit monitoring.

    The ability to trace actions back through the audit trail strengthens trust in your system and facilitates prompt corrective actions when needed.

    Step 7: Preparing for Regulatory Inspections and Compliance Checks

    Finally, preparation for regulatory inspections is crucial. Understand what inspectors will look for when assessing your eSource system adherence to 21 CFR Part 11 compliance services.

    Inspection Readiness Checklist

    • Documentation and SOPs: Ensure all SOPs are accessible, up-to-date, and in use.
    • Training Records: Maintain records that demonstrate all staff have undergone compliance training.
    • Validation Documentation: Keep all validation documentation readily accessible for review.
    • Audit Trail Logs: Confirm that audit trails are intact and can be demonstrated to reviewers.

    Conduct mock inspections to familiarize teams with the inspection process and ensure that everyone understands their responsibilities during a regulatory evaluation. An organized, knowledgeable team can significantly improve outcomes during actual inspections.
